A big-bodied, juicy DIPA with soft mouthfeel. A mix of American, Australian and New Zealand hops create intense aromas of grape, gooseberry, stone fruit and mandarin.

Third, keg at Dead Crafty Beer Company. Shared with Finn. Big creamy white head to a cloudy golden body. Rich patchy lacing. Fresh fruit-berry smell, promising. Good mix of fruit and berries to the taste character, moments of orange and mid-tart berries, wheaty backbone. Smooth lingering fruity ending. Mouthfilling. Nice and tasty. (Liverpool 27.01.2020).

Keg @ Craft Asylum#1, Leeds. Golden-blonde with a head. It has a tropical fruit aroma and taste and never quite feels its strength.
